Channel/endpoint transmit buffer descriptor n [alternate]
(USB_CHEP_RXTXBD_n)
Address offset: n*8 + 4
This register description applies when corresponding CHEPnR register programs use of
double buffering and activates transmit buffers (otherwise refer to previous register
description).

Bits 31:26 Reserved, must be kept at reset value.
Bits 25:16 COUNTn_TX[9:0]: Transmission byte count
Bits 15:0 ADDRn_TX[15:0]: Transmission buffer address

These bits contain the number of bytes to be transmitted by the endpoint/channel associated
with the USB_CHEPnR register at the next IN token addressed to it.
These bits point to the starting address of the packet buffer containing data to be transmitted
by the endpoint/channel associated with the USB_CHEPnR register at the next IN token
addressed to it. Bits 1 and 0 must always be written as "00" since packet memory is word
wide and all packet buffers must be word aligned.
